/ A source in the Iraqi Football Association revealed on Wednesday that the Asian Football Confederation has banned player Amjad Atwan from representing the Iraqi national team for life after discovering that his passport was forged.

The source told Agency, “Amjad Atwan will not be on the Iraqi national team list from now on due to conflicting information about his real age in his previously issued passport and the current passport.”

He explained that “the Asian Football Confederation noticed the discrepancy in information in Atwan’s passports recently and made its decision to ban the player from representing the Iraqi national team.”

The source considered that “the Iraqi national team lost a player of good value, as he will be out of the upcoming lists of the national team after this mistake that was caused by an administrative factor,” stressing that “Atwan’s absence from the national team in the Asian Championship was not due to injury as was circulated, but rather because he was banned from representing Iraq due to different information in his passport.”
